CSS editing the springboard labels / icons (winterboard)
I posted this in the wrong section before.
I have with iconoclasm (change layout of icons) and infiniboard (infinite pages vertically) managed to get this far:

My goal is something like the Asymmetric HD theme for dreamboard. More specifically, this:
Attachment 563331
So what I need is:
- Remove the icons
- There is a box that crops the label. If I set the size to like 22px the labels will be cut off.
- The box/text must not be centered under the icon. But set at the very left side of the screen.
Anyone know what I need?

I know springtomize 2 can set the icons to opacity. But only 20%. I want them to be totally transparent.
In cydia there is alphacon, but it is not compatible with iOS 5.
